3D Printing: A Game Changer in Construction
The emergence of 3D printing technology is revolutionizing the way homes are constructed. Not too long ago, the idea of printing a house seemed like something out of a futuristic novel. Yet here we are, witnessing an astounding reality! Builders can now create intricately detailed and structurally robust homes in a fraction of the time it would take through traditional construction methods, layering concrete with impressive precision.

Augmented Reality: Visualizing Your Dream Home
Have you ever fantasized about experiencing your dream home before hammering in that first nail? Thanks to augmented reality (AR), that dream is no longer just a fantasy. Builders are now utilizing AR software to offer clients immersive experiences as they design their spaces. The days of relying solely on blueprints are behind us; you can literally walk through your prospective home before it even exists!
This cutting-edge approach encourages better collaboration between clients and builders, infusing the design process with a sense of interactivity and fun. Clients can visualize everything from color schemes to room layouts in real-time, empowering them to make more informed choices. Sustainable Materials: Building a Greener Future
As the urgency surrounding climate change amplifies, the construction industry is stepping up its game by embracing innovative and sustainable materials. From reclaimed wood to recycled steel, the choices available are equally stylish and eco-friendly. More and more homeowners are gravitating toward materials that not only enhance their home’s aesthetics but also contribute positively to the environment.

Creating Spaces with Wellness in Mind
At the core of innovative custom home building is a rising emphasis on wellness. This isn’t merely a fleeting trend; it represents a lifestyle commitment to nurturing physical and mental health. Elements such as natural light, high-quality air, and designated spaces for relaxation play a pivotal role in designs centered around well-being.
By integrating natural inspirations—known as biophilic design, which connects inhabitants directly or indirectly with nature—home construction can transform the living experience.
